Daily Peer Problems among Adolescents: Investigating Associations with Asthma Symptoms via Sleep

Abstract

Background

Asthma is the most common chronic pediatric illness in the United States, affecting approximately 5 million children and adolescents every year (Zahran et al., 2018). In addition to posing a significant public health burden (United States Environmental Protection Agency, 2013), asthma elevates adolescents’ risks for long-term health impairments (Sears, 2015). Therefore, identifying malleable factors that contribute to asthma morbidity is critical for improving quality of life among youth with asthma.

Biopsychosocial models of asthma suggest that chronic and acute interpersonal stress worsen youth asthma morbidity (Miller et al., 2011). Although past research suggests that stressors in the home environment (e.g., family conflict) place children with asthma at risk for greater health problems (Suglia et al., 2008; Tobin et al., 2015), little is known about whether or how peer stressors contribute to health problems in youth with asthma. Additionally, while some evidence implicates sleep as a mechanism linking peer stress to impaired health among youth without chronic conditions, it is unknown whether sleep problems underly pathways from peer problems to health symptoms in the daily lives of youth with asthma. In the current study, we hypothesized that youth facing more daily peer problems would experience worse asthma symptoms and that these associations would be partially explained by sleep disruptions. Because past studies show elevated stress reactivity among adolescents with pre-existing mental health difficulties (e.g., Stone et al., 2016), the possible moderating role of adolescent mental health was also explored.

Methods

Two hundred and ninety-six adolescents with asthma, aged ten to seventeen (M = 12.72, SD = 1.72), were recruited along with their primary caregiver from Detroit area hospitals, asthma centers, and schools. The youth (43% female; 81.1% African American/Black, 15.8% White, 1% Latino/a, 1% multiracial, 0.3% Asian, 0.7% not responding), provided daily reports on peer problems, nighttime awakenings, sleep quality, and asthma symptoms over four days. Youth also self-administered daily peak expiratory flow rate (PEFR) assessments to measure respiratory blockage, and parents reported on their children’s anxious-depressive symptoms.

Results

Multiple linear regression models indicated that adolescents encountering greater daily peer problems experienced more severe daytime (b=.40, p<.001) and nighttime (b=.38, p<.001) asthma symptoms, but not lower PEFR, after controlling for relevant demographic factors (gender, race, age, height). Additionally, as seen in Figures 1 and 2, bootstrapped indirect effect models indicated that associations between daily peer problems and subjective asthma symptoms were partially explained by more nighttime awakenings and lower sleep quality (daytime symptoms: ab=0.16; 95% bootstrapped confidence interval: [.06, .31]; nighttime symptoms: ab=0.16, 95% bootstrapped confidence interval: [.05, .31]). The indirect pathways did not vary depending on youth mental health (i.e., anxious-depressive symptoms).

Conclusions

The findings provide novel evidence for everyday peer stress as a developmentally relevant health risk factor among adolescents with asthma. Insofar as daily peer problems were associated with elevated asthma symptoms via impaired sleep, psychosocial interventions focusing on the peer context may help mitigate maladaptive health behaviors and asthma morbidity.
